Most parents today have made their children have the view that they can only make money when they are done schooling, have a degree and a well paying job. This has made most youths see learning an added skill either virtual or physical as waste of time or not profitable.

They spend all their lives chasing formal education to get the degree and dismiss the mindset that they can make money while schooling before they actually get the job. Some may spend years chasing formal education and may later end up jobless, paying someone who hasn't seen the four walls of school to teach him a skill.

This contest is not condemning formal education or completing it and having a degree but is raising a question to know view of the masses if they must complete schooling before they start making money.
